VILLAGERS have a dedicated place to sit and reflect on their community’s war heroes after the installation of new memorial benches.

Local Area Action Partnerships arranged them for Croxdale, Sunderland Bridge, Hett, Cassop and Kelloe after residents said they would like to show their respects.

Spennymoor and East Durham Rural Corridor Area Action Partnerships provided funding and used £3,000 from Councillor Jan Blakey’s budget to complete the work.

Jane Bellis, from Durham Rural Corridor, said “2018 is a key year as it marks 100 years since the First World War ended and both AAPs are pleased to support the community by funding a number of commemorative benches in partnership with Croxdale and Hett, and Kelloe parish councils, along with Cassop Community Centre.

“Both parish councils expressed their thanks for the memorial benches which will benefit residents and the community for many years to come.”
